| Description of the problem | Tl* the contact owns a 2007 toyota camry hybrid. The contact stated that while driving approximately 45 mph, all of the warning lights on the instrument panel illuminated. The vehicle was taken to a dealer where it was diagnosed that the stability control module needed to be replaced. The manufacturer was not notified of the failure. The vehicle was not repaired. The approximate failure mileage was 115,000 and the current mileage was 130,000. |
